Why ChatGPT is Not Safe for Personal Consultations?

ChatGPT may be helpful for general questions or creative tasks. It is not safe for personal consultations. Whether the topic is health, legal advice, emotional support, or family problems, the risks are too high. The system cannot understand people the way a trained professional can. It lacks feelings, responsibility, or the ability to respond to emergencies.
Until stronger safety rules, privacy laws, and ethical protections are in place, personal consultations should only happen with real humans, doctors, therapists, lawyers, or counselors who are trained to help and legally required to protect the privacy of those they serve. Trusting a machine with something so personal is simply too dangerous.
